Travelers typically pay a range for LAX to Disneyland shuttles depending on service type, group size, luggage, and time of day. The main cost drivers are service level (shared vs private), trip duration, and peak-season demand. This guide presents practical price ranges in USD and practical budgeting guidance for planning a trip.
| Item | Low | Average | High |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Shared shuttle (per person) | $12 | $21 | $40 | Typically door-to-door, 1–2 stops |
| Private car/van (flat rate) | $90 | $140 | $260 | Direct, no stops; suitable for families or large groups |
| Group charter (6+ passengers) | $180 | $260 | $480 | Often cheaper per person for large parties |
| Additional luggage fees | $0 | $10 | $40 | Excess bags or oversized items may incur charges |
| Gratuity (optional) | $0 | $5 | $15 | Common for private drivers |
Overview Of Costs
Cost ranges for LAX to Disneyland shuttles vary by service type. Shared options typically cost $12-$40 per person, while private transfers run $90-$260 total. Group charters can be $180-$480, depending on vehicle size and routing. Assumptions: airport pickup, standard traffic, and typical baggage; peak times may push prices toward the high end.

What Drives Price
Service type (shared vs private) is the largest driver. Shared shuttles lower per-person cost but may add time due to multiple stops. Private transfers offer faster, door-to-door service with flat rates but higher total cost.
Timing influences price significantly. Early-morning, late-night, and peak holiday periods often see price spikes. Off-peak travel can yield 10-30% discounts with some providers.
Group size and luggage affect pricing structure. Larger groups can reduce per-person costs on a charter, while excess luggage may incur surcharges on standard shuttles.
Fuel and vehicle type impact the base fare. SUVs or vans cost more than standard sedans, especially for private transfers or group charters.
Ways To Save
Compare providers across multiple vendors to find the best per-person rate for shared rides or the best flat-rate deal for private transfers.
Book in advance or during off-peak times to lock lower prices and avoid last-minute surge pricing.
Consider group options for larger parties; splitting a private transfer can reduce total cost per person.
Bundle with other services (airport meet-and-greet, theme-park tickets) where available, but verify inclusions to avoid hidden fees.

Extra & Hidden Costs
Some quotes may include surcharges for oversized luggage, child seats, or expedited pickup. Always confirm whether tolls or gratuities are included, and ask about cancellation policies. Hidden fees can add 5-15% to the final bill, especially with last-minute changes.
Real-World Pricing Examples
Scenario A — Basic: Shared shuttle, 1 traveler, standard luggage, 1 stop. 1.0 hour total door-to-door. Price range: $12-$25 per person. Total estimate: $12-$25.
Scenario B — Mid-Range: Private van, 4 passengers, moderate luggage, no stops. 45 minutes. Flat rate: $140-$180. Per person: $35-$45.
Scenario C — Premium: Private SUV, 6 passengers, extra luggage, multiple stops, airport meet-and-greet. 1.25 hours. Flat rate: $240-$320. Per person: $40-$53.

Seasonality & Price Trends
Prices tend to rise during summer vacation, holiday weekends, and major events at the Disneyland Resort. Off-season periods often see reductions, promotions, or bundled deals. Monitoring prices a few weeks ahead can capture the best value.
FAQs
Is there a difference between shuttle and taxi? Yes. Shuttles typically offer shared or flat-rate private options, while taxis charge metered fares or quotes based on distance and time. Shared shuttles are usually the most budget-friendly option for solo travelers.
How far in advance should I book? Booking 1–2 weeks before travel is common for moderate demand; for peak season, 3–4 weeks is safer.
Are there hidden fees? Some providers add luggage surcharges, tolls, or gratuities. Always review the final quote for included items and possible extras.
